For the second year running, SAS International is supporting the recognition of Best Practice by being a gold sponsor of five regional and one national award for the ‘Fit out of Workplace’ category at the British Council for Offices (BCO) Awards 2015.

The first regional event will be held tomorrow on 17th April at the Grand Central Hotel in Glasgow.One of the BCO's primary objectives is to define excellence in office space.Public acknowledgement is provided for projects combining top quality design with functionality for enhanced occupant comfort. SAS International shares this aim of best practice, providing innovative, high quality solutions to be able to add value to projects worldwide.

The Awards serve as a benchmark for the industry and set the trend for the coming year. Project teams get the opportunity to showcase their work and visitors can expect to be treated to a display of significant inventiveness.

The four remaining Regional Events for the shortlisted participants will take place throughout April and May. Winners of these awards then attend a national awards dinner held on 6th of October.

About SAS International

SAS International is a British manufacturer of interior products, meeting the ever increasing demands of clients and specifiers worldwide.

With over 40 years’ experience SAS International now produces high performance metal ceiling solutions, sustainable chilled ceilings, active and passive chilled beams, Integrated Service Modules, radiant heating panels and trench heating solutions. Bespoke architectural metalwork solutions complement the ceiling solutions. Partitioning and doors complete the fit-out solution.
